## Dark Mode — Glimmer Admin Dashboard

Dark mode is toggled via the `theme.variant` flag in the Glimmer config service. Do not hand-edit CSS tokens; they are generated from the Duskline palette. If a customer reports unreadable contrast, check the token build job first, then the flag state. Rollbacks: flip the flag, no deploy needed. Screenshots of known-good states and the full troubleshooting checklist are on the internal page below.

dashboard of taduf-yagap = https://confluence.tolvaqsys.internal/display/display/projects/display

Textgate detects character encoding for uploaded text files before ingestion. Three environments: dev, staging, prod. Dev uses a permissive detector that falls back to Latin-1 on ambiguity; staging and prod reject files below the confidence threshold. Detection library versions must match across staging and prod — mismatches have caused silent mojibake twice. Sample corpora for regression tests live in the fixtures repo. Never tune thresholds in prod directly; change staging first and soak for a week. Current prod detector settings follow.

deployment values, kaweg-tahop:
zorael:
  log_level: debug
  metrics_host: metrics.zorael.lumiclabs.internal
  pin: 5806
  pool_size: 8

**CI note: LiftSim flaky on the dispatch-fairness job**

If the elevator-dispatch simulator times out on the fairness suite, it's almost always the seeded-random car placement putting all six cars on floor 40. Re-running usually clears it, but the real fix is bumping the sim warmup ticks in the job config. Don't just retry forever. If you do escalate to the Pendry build team, quote the trace token below.

trace token, bagag-tajef: htk9_d9d7deace

# Log sampling for the Wrennet notification service
# This service emits roughly 40k log lines per minute at peak, so we
# sample INFO at 5% and keep WARN/ERROR at 100%. If support needs full
# traces for an incident, flip sample_rate to 1.0 for no more than one
# hour — the sink fills quickly. Sampled logs are written to the store below.

replica DSN, yadup-hahig: mongodb://gilys_svc:Mx@db-5f8f.norvasoft.internal:5432/eliion